Psychiatric Assessment Near Me

A psychiatric evaluation or psychological assessment or a mental health assessment can help you determine if you suffer from an illness of the mind, like depression or anxiety. It is beneficial for people of all ages.

The most crucial part of any psychiatric assessment is the mental status exam. This is a semi-standard conversation about your symptoms aswell an examination of your medical history.

What is a psycho-psychiatric evaluation?

A psychiatric examination is a procedure where an experienced psychiatrist examines a person to determine their mental health condition. It can be carried out in many different locations, including clinics, hospitals, and private practices. It can take 15 minutes, 30 minutes or an hour, depending on how complex the case is. Psychiatric assessments are typically conducted prior to the beginning of a new medication or other treatment plans. They aid doctors in ensuring that the new treatment will be suitable for the patient and that no other health issues require treatment prior to.

In a psychiatric examination, the psychiatrist will conduct a thorough history of the symptoms that the patient is experiencing. The psychiatrist assessment near me will also ask about the history of the patient's family and any previous psychiatric treatment. The psychiatrist must be able to comprehend the complete picture of the patient's mental state and how it could be connected to their physical health or other factors in their lifestyle.

Once the psychiatrist has a clear understanding of the patient's history and current symptoms, they will proceed to conduct additional tests. This can include blood work, a urine test or brain scans. These tests are designed to rule out medical reasons for the symptoms, for example, the presence of a thyroid disorder or a neurological problem. They can also be used to test for drug and alcohol usage.

The psychiatrist will then discuss with the patient about their symptoms and how they impact their day-to-day life. The psychiatrist will inquire about the patient's relationships, career and stress triggers. The psychiatrist will also inquire about any major traumas that the patient has experienced. The doctor will review the results of the psychiatric assessment and discuss an appropriate treatment plan with the patient.

What are the steps to take in an assessment of psychiatric disorders?

The initial part of a psychiatric evaluation is the interview. During this time, the psychiatrist will ask a variety of questions about your personal background, relationships, work stressors, sources of stress, and major trauma experiences. They will also inquire about your symptoms and how they affect your daily life.

Based on the severity of your condition the doctor will ask you to provide information about your family history to determine if there's a genetic tendency towards mental health problems. The doctor will be interested in knowing whether any relatives have had a mental illness like anxiety, depression and other mental disorders.

Once the doctor has a good understanding of your history and symptoms, they will conduct tests to determine the level of functioning you have in various aspects of your life. These tests will test your ability to focus and remembering short lists or recognizing patterns and shapes. They will also examine your emotional expressions, and how you interact with others. They will also look at your cognitive processing, meaning how well you are able to transition from one thought to another.

The psychiatrist will ask questions about your life and how it's affected by your symptoms. They will also discuss any previous incidents or use of drugs which may have triggered your symptoms.

It is essential to be open with your psychiatrist during this phase. In order to determine the best treatment for you, they will need all the information possible.

In certain situations, the psychiatrist will need to conduct a thorough mental evaluation in a crisis. This is usually done in the event of a severe mental illness episode or has committed an offense. In this situation the individual may not be able to give an exhaustive history.

In this situation the psychiatrist could have to rely upon information provided by others, such as family members and friends. This does not infringe on the patient's confidentiality. The psychiatrist will also review your previous psychiatric assessments and treatments you've received. This will help them determine whether the medication you're taking is assisting or hindering recovery.

What are the potential risks that come with a psychiatric examination?

Psychological evaluations can be used to diagnose mental disorders and determine the appropriate treatment. Undiagnosed illnesses can have devastating consequences on both the individual and the people surrounding them. Psychological evaluations have been less controversial as mental health issues are more recognized and widely understood. People are more likely to seek treatment for their conditions. This means that a large number of patients are treated before their condition gets worse or becomes a life-threatening issue.

During the psychiatric examination, you will be interviewed by psychiatrists about your issues and their impact on your daily life. They will also inquire about your family history as well as any significant traumatic events that you have had to endure in the past. The questions can be uncomfortable and personal, but they are necessary for determining a proper diagnosis. The psychiatrist assessment online may also recommend laboratory tests in addition to the interview to rule out any other medical causes of your symptoms.

The psychiatrist will discuss the results with you when they are available. They will then create a treatment plan. It will usually include psychotherapy and medication. Based on the severity of your condition, you will need to attend regular appointments to check the progress of your symptoms and to determine if medications require adjustment.
